The Risks of Ignoring Chimney Maintenance

Most homeowners would think that if their fireplace appears okay, it is safe. The reality, however, is that issues in the chimney tend to go unseen until it becomes too late. Some of the most prevalent dangers caused by abandoned chimneys include:

  • Creosote accumulation: This tar-like, sticky substance is extremely flammable. A minimum amount is enough to be ignited and create a perilous chimney fire.
  • Carbon monoxide poisoning: When soot or debris clogs up your chimney, toxic gases may filter back into your house. Carbon monoxide is odorless and invisible, which makes it particularly hazardous.
  • Nests from animals and blockages: Birds, squirrels, and other small creatures tend to make nests in chimneys, which become obstructions that choke ventilation.
  • Structural damage: Water with soot and acidic byproducts can corrode bricks, mortar, and metal parts, compromising your chimney over time.

Forgetting to address these problems could lead to costly repairs—or worse, compromise the health and safety of your family.

How Regular Sweeping Prevents Costly Repairs

Regular sweeping of your chimney is not so much cleaning as preventative maintenance. By clearing away creosote, soot, and obstructions, professionals lengthen the life of your chimney and keep you out of costly repairs. Here’s why:

  • Avails the chimney: Cleaning removes flammable creosote that might otherwise catch fire.
  • Saves masonry and structure: Acidic residue removal prevents corrosion, cracks, and expensive rebuilds.
  • Increases heating efficiency: With a clean chimney, air flows more freely, so fires burn more efficiently and cleanly, costing you less on fuel.
  • Prevents smoke damage: Clogged chimneys force smoke back into your home, discoloring walls and ceilings—something periodic cleaning prevents.

Compared to fixing fire damage or rebuilding a destroyed chimney, an annual cleaning is peanuts.

Signs That Your Chimney Needs Urgent Attention

Although professionals advise an annual clean, some warning signs indicate you shouldn’t delay:

  • Pungent, strong odors from the fireplace
  • Too much smoke in your living room when burning a fire
  • Tar-like black deposits seen within the flue
  • Trouble getting the fire going or keeping it alight
  • Unusual noises indicating animals or clutter within the chimney

Why Annual Sweeping Is Worth the Investment

According to the National Fire Protection Association (NFPA), chimneys, fireplaces, and vents should be inspected at least once a year. For families that use their fireplace frequently, more frequent sweeps may be necessary.

Consider it home insurance. The price of a professional sweep is small compared to:

  • Fire or smoke damage repair costs of thousands of dollars
  • Carbon monoxide poisoning medical bills
  • Replacing or rebuilding a worn-out chimney
